Job description

Silicon Valley‑adjacent, near I-880 and I-660, and just north of Santa Clara, our Hilton Garden Inn Fremont Milpitas Hotel is easily accessible. Come be part of this recently opened property with a new F&B outlet and matchless team.

Job Overview: Greet and register guests, provide prompt and courteous service, and close out guest accounts upon completion of stay to meet high standards of quality.

Compensation: $18.50 - $19.00 per hour.

Responsibilities and Duties
  • Greet customers immediately with a friendly and sincere welcome; use a positive and clear speaking voice, listen to understand requests, and provide accurate information such as outlet hours and local attractions.
  • Complete the registration process by inputting and retrieving information from a computer system, confirming pertinent details including number of guests and room rate, promoting marketing programs, and assigning rooms based on guest needs. Code electronic keys, provide welcome folders, and ensure accurate performance throughout the front office.
  • Verify and imprint credit cards for authorization using electronic acceptance methods; handle cash, make change, and balance an assigned house bank. Accept and record vouchers, traveler’s checks, and other forms of payment; perform accurate arithmetic functions using a calculator. Post charges to guest room and House accounts using the computer.
  • Answer the telephone promptly with positive and clear communication; input and retrieve messages, and convey contents to guests. Retrieve mail, small packages, and facsimiles for customers as requested.
  • Close guest accounts at checkout and ascertain satisfaction; if dissatisfied, research and attempt to resolve the issue within guidelines, possibly involving a supervisor.
  • Field guest complaints and conduct research to develop effective solutions, resolving complications such as location changes or credit issues. Remain calm and alert during emergency situations and heavy activity. Plan and implement steps using experienced judgment and discretion.
  • Summon guest service personnel to escort guests to rooms as appropriate.
  • Provide safety deposit boxes to guests by escorting them to the vault room and assisting in opening the lock.
  • Operate fax machine to send, receive, and log incoming transmissions; notify guests of incoming faxes using the computer message function.
  • Use the photocopier to make copies as required.
  • File registration cards in room number order and retrieve them for each checkout.
  • Perform other duties assigned by the supervisor, such as assisting PBX operators or reservations agents.
Specific Job Knowledge, Skills & Abilities
  • Considerable skill in using a calculator to prepare moderately complex calculations without error.
  • Ability to effectively deal with internal and external customers who may require high levels of patience, tact, and diplomacy to defuse anger, collect accurate information, and resolve conflicts.
  • Ability to stand and move throughout the front office while continuously performing essential job functions.
  • Ability to read, listen, and communicate effectively in English, both verbally and in writing.
  • Ability to access and accurately input information using a moderately complex computer system.
  • Excellent hearing and visual abilities to observe and detect signs of emergency situations.
